The Juventus coach: “Emotions? It’s not the first time I’ve been on the bench… Juve from the outside is a beautiful thing, but then from the inside it’s not easy and it can weigh on some. Central Koop? Great match for communication and tactical order”
Aside from the nervousness at the end, Luciano Spalletti’s first as Juventus coach ended as the Bianconeri hoped: 2-1 victory at Cremonese. And the Juventus coach says it clearly: “Match well managed in the first half, we conceded a bit at the end of the first half and at the beginning of the second, but I think it’s difficult to create more chances than all those we created against Cremonese. I liked the behavior, we have potential that can be seen in this team, so we need to grow quickly. I trust this group and the players I have, but it’s clear that we are Juventus and therefore you can feel the pressure we have. Juve seen from the outside seems like a beautiful thing, but then you have to stay at the level of this club and maybe someone can take this pressure. Let’s say that this victory puts us in a position to start the adventure well.”

The emotions of the first time melted away immediately but we had to work: “I think we all have to grow as a group, for me it’s not the first time on a bench even if I come from the unhappy experience of the national team”. Finally, a comment on the “thrust” of central defensive Koopmeiners: “By putting him in that position I thought that our ball movement would have put Cremonese in more difficulty. However, Koop played a good game from the point of view of communication with his teammates and of the tactical order on the opponent’s counterattacks”.
